CSD 251 - Anatomy And Physiology Of Speech And Swallowing

Description: This course will introduce students to anatomy and physiology (structure and function) relevant to human communication and swallowing. This course will primarily focus on the typical child and adult, which will facilitate comprehension of disorders and atypical conditions covered in later coursework. Letter grade only.

Units: 3
